placard

plac·ard [ plá krd, plákərd ]


noun  (plural plac·ards)
Definition:
 
1. notice displayed in public: a large piece of stiff paper or board with a notice on it, displayed or carried in public

2. small card or metal plaque: a small card or metal plaque with a name on it, e.g. a nameplate



transitive verb  (past and past participle plac·ard·ed, present participle plac·ard·ing, 3rd person present singular plac·ards)
Definition:
 
1. put placards on something: to put placards on or in something

2. publicize something with placards: to advertise or announce something using placards

[15th century. < French< Old French plaquier "flatten, plaster" < Middle Dutch placken "flatten, patch"]
